Jerry Adler, 'The Sopranos' Actor, Dies at 96
Jerry Adler, known for his role as Hesh Rabkin on 'The Sopranos' and a former Broadway producer, died at age 96. He transitioned to acting in his sixties and appeared in various TV shows and films, including Woody Allen's 'Manhattan Murder Mystery.' Born in Brooklyn in 1929, he had a prolific career behind the scenes and on screen, and published a memoir in 2024. He is survived by his wife, Joan Laxman.
